Commercial slab construction services involve the creation of durable, flat concrete surfaces that serve as the foundation for various types of commercial buildings. These services typically include site preparation, formwork, reinforcement, pouring, and finishing of concrete slabs. The process requires careful planning and execution to ensure that the slabs meet structural specifications, support heavy loads, and provide a stable base for subsequent construction phases. Contractors specializing in commercial slab construction often work closely with project managers and architects to ensure that the slabs are constructed according to design requirements and safety standards.

This service addresses several common construction challenges, such as uneven ground, inadequate load-bearing capacity, and the need for a reliable foundation that can support large or heavy structures. Properly constructed slabs help prevent issues like cracking, shifting, or settling that can compromise the integrity of a building over time. Additionally, commercial slab services can assist in reducing construction delays and costs associated with foundation problems by providing precise, high-quality concrete work. These services are essential for ensuring the longevity and stability of commercial properties.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for commercial slab construction typically ranges from $4 to $8 per square foot, depending on the concrete quality and reinforcement requirements. For example, a 2,000-square-foot slab might cost between $8,000 and $16,000 in materials alone.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for slab construction can vary from $2 to $5 per square foot, influenced by project complexity and local labor rates. This could amount to approximately $4,000 to $10,000 for a standard commercial slab installation.

Preparation and Site Work - Site preparation, including excavation and grading, generally adds $1 to $3 per square foot to the overall cost. For a typical project, this might be an additional $2,000 to $6,000 depending on site conditions.

Additional Factors - Costs may increase with upgrades such as thicker slabs, special finishes, or reinforcement,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These extras can significantly influence the total project budget based on specific requ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are commercial slab construction services? Commercial slab construction services involve the design and installation of concrete slabs used as flooring or foundation elements for commercial buildings, warehouses, or retail spaces.

How do I find local pros for commercial slab construction? To connect with local contractors experienced in commercial slab construction, contact service providers in the Kansas City, KS area or nearby communities specializing in concrete work.

What factors influence the cost of commercial slab construction? Costs can vary based on the size of the slab, site conditions, materials used, and the complexity of the project, so consulting with local contractors can provide specific estimates.

Are there different types of commercial slabs? Yes, options include poured concrete slabs, post-tensioned slabs, and insulated slabs, depending on the building requirements and usage.

What should I consider when planning commercial slab construction? It’s important to consider the building’s load requirements, drainage needs, and future usage to ensure the slab meets project specifications; consulting with local experts can help determine the best approach.
